My most recent state inspection (this past Monday):  I pull up outside the 
inspection place (a local Chevron station) and gesture though the falling 
snow to the man inside by pointing to my two month out of date inspection 
sticker and shrugging my shoulders indicating a question.  He shakes his 
head "yes" and motions me inside.  He sticks his head out the door and says 
"bring your registration and insurance card".  The shop owner starts 
recording the paperwork and the workman starts scraping the old sticker off 
the windshield.  Then he sticks on the newly completed sticker.  Elapsed 
time: about 2 minutes.  "$7.32 please."

I guess the process does assure that the car is at least minimally 
insured.  :-(
